## Runbook: Webhook retry semantics (Ferrowave)

For support: failed webhook deliveries retry automatically with exponential backoff, up to the configured cap, then land in the dead-letter view. Customers asking about "missing" webhooks are usually within the retry window. The delivery service uses these configuration values:

deployment values, yageg-hahig:
WENAEL_HOST=wenael.tolvaqlabs.internal
WENAEL_PORT=4000

# TideSpan widget — environment config
# Welcome aboard. This file drives the tide-table widget embedded on
# the Marrowgate harbor pages. Refresh interval is six hours; the
# upstream tide service throttles anything faster. Cache settings
# live below and rarely change. The upstream requires an access
# credential, which is set on the next line.

secret setting of kageg-bawep: RELAY_SECRET5=3c3b0

## Idempotency Keys — Payment Retries

Every retry through Paylark must reuse the original idempotency key. New key = new charge. If a merchant reports a double charge, pull the request log and compare keys first. Never generate keys manually for customers; the Tindle gateway does it. Escalations go to the payments rotation. Retry scripts shipped to merchants are signed, and the current signing key is listed below.

deploy key for yadup-badug: bky6_rLH3qD

**Q: When do cron jobs move to Flowgate?**

All legacy cron jobs on the Tarnwell scheduler migrate to Flowgate in release 4.2. Jobs not registered in the Flowgate manifest by freeze date will be disabled, not migrated. Release notes must flag any job owners who haven't confirmed. For migration exceptions, reach the Flowgate platform crew at the address below.

escalation mailbox, bagef-bagag: oliax.drumir.jorath@crelvolabs.test